
Buses from Morley, MI to Saint Ignace, MI travel the 218mi (350.84km) journey, taking approximately 6h, 15m. Usually, there are 2 buses operating per day including direct routes. While the average ticket price for this journey is around $57.75, you can find the cheapest bus tickets for as low as $57.75.

Welcome to the charming haven of Saint Ignace, MI, situated where the majestic Upper Peninsula begins. If you’re eager for a mix of natural splendor and unique experiences, this town will etch a special place in your travel memories. Steeped in history, Saint Ignace offers sights like the Museum of Ojibwa Culture, an insightful dive into Native American history. For outdoor enthusiasts, the adventure begins with a breathtaking ferry ride to Mackinac Island or exploring the picturesque trails of Straits State Park.
